The most common dental emergencies involve trauma to the teeth, gums, or jaw. These issues can be serious and need urgent dental attention in order to stop tissue bleeding, alleviate severe pain, and save a tooth.

A dental abscess is another type of dental emergency that needs immediate treatment. This occurs when bacteria enter the center of a tooth through decay and spreads to the root. The infection then expands and exits the bottom of the tooth root into the jaw bone. Symptoms include swelling and inflammation of the gums, inflamed lymph nodes, and pus buildup around the affected area.

Excruciating toothache: This is one of the most common dental emergencies. The pain is caused by inflammation in the pulp of a tooth, which contains sensitive nerve endings that respond with pain signals. This may be caused by a cavity, tooth trauma, or irritation from gum tissue.

Broken/loose tooth: This can be caused by a variety of reasons, including ageing, traumatic injury, a cracked or chipped tooth, a missing filling, or a break in the teeth. Any loose tooth should never be left untreated or neglected, as this can cause further dental problems or even loss of the tooth.

Loose teeth are also a dental emergency, as they can be painful and can lead to a host of other issues such as a broken tooth, swollen face, jaw ache, and difficulty chewing. They also can be a sign of temporomandibular joint disorder, which affects the jawbone alignment and may cause discomfort.
